Why Do People Tell Jokes When Nervous?

People tell jokes when nervous because it helps them feel calmer and more confident.

Imagine you're about to give a big speech in front of everyone, and your heart is beating really fast. It's like you have a little dragon inside you that’s roaring! Telling a joke is like letting out a big laugh, it makes the dragon stop roaring for a bit, and you feel more ready to face what's coming.

Jokes Are Like Magic Tricks

When someone tells a joke, they're doing something clever. It’s like showing everyone a magic trick. The joke makes people smile, and that helps them forget how nervous they are. If everyone is laughing, it feels easier to be brave.

Jokes Help People Connect
